A home withina spice garden.

A family-run homestay on two acres of cardamom, coffee and fruit trees — where breakfast is grown an easy walk from your plate.

Five rooms only

Five rooms. Every one of them faces the garden.

One honest room type — a twin-bedded double with its own balcony. No suites, no tiers, no upsell. Whichever of the five is free when you call is the one you get.

Twin-bedded double room with a wooden pitched ceiling, terracotta floor and a doorway through to the private balcony

In every room

  • Private balcony over the plantation
  • Tea and coffee tray, refilled daily
  • Solar-heated hot water
  • Free wi-fi (mobile signal is patchy out here — the wi-fi isn’t)
₹7,500per night, breakfast included
